The ticket selector is not displaying on this event page:
http://www.juniorleagueofpensacola.org/events/seafood-festival/

It *is* displaying on all other event pages.

  1. Tried clearing cache? Yes
  2. Display Ticket selector = Yes
  3. Events > Templates > Display ticket selector = Yes
  4. Event public & published = Yes
  5. Event end date in future = Yes
  6. Recently activated any plugins? No
  7. Recently made any changes to WordPress settings? No
  8. Duplicate event and see if that somehow fixes thigns? Yes, and no it didn’t work.
  9. Ticket sales end date in future? Yes
  10. Ticket sales start date in past? Yes

I really don’t want to have to un-install and re-install EE4 because I’m worried all our work will be lost. This is SO bizarre and has never happened before.

The only thing that works is if I click “embed ticket selector” and put it into the body of the single event page.

What could be going on?

It seems like we cannot display ticket selector on a single event page when your event has more than 15 ticket types ¯\_(ツ)_/¯

I checked and I can see the ticket selector on the event page. Maybe you’ve reduced the number of different ticket types since you posted? What may be happening is your webserver is hitting a query limit for that request while the page generates all of those different ticket options. Which would explain why it works to use the embed because that’s a separate request.
